Improve reports and update compose support to alpha 8
No release notes provided.
Improve public API and update compose version
Improve public API by supporting bitmaps.
Update compose version.
Improve API 29 support.
Increase tolerance precision and fix crash in ShotTestRunner
No release notes provided.
Add tolerance support
No release notes provided.
Fix integration with build tools 4.X with flavors and app suffix id
No release notes provided.
Improve internal folders management.
Fix a crash related to the projects using only Jetpack Compose screenshot tests when moving internal metadata files and folders.
Jetpack Compose support
Provide Jetpack Compose support.
Improve build time and update a core dependency
Improve plugin configuration performance in build time.
Update Facebook dependency.
Improve build time and fix crash.
Improve build time.
Fix crash when handling web views in order to ignore them.
ScreenshotTest interface improvements and plugin configuration fixes
Improved support for scroll view and horizontal scroll view widgets in ScrenshotTest interface.
Add support for ignored views in ScreenshotTest interface.
Improved usage documentation.
Provide support for overrideable testApplicationId configuration param.
Fix android libraries support.
Fix applicationIdSuffix support for configurations in build types instead of flavors.
Fix crash by runtime exception thrown by the Facebook library
No release notes provided.
First shot-android release and major library usability improvements.
Include shot-android module as part of the plugin implementation.
Provide a custom test runner and a handy interface to write tests.
Improve documentation with the new tools ready to use.
Improved flavor support and update tasks names change
This release contains major breaking changes related to Shot configuration and also updates the name of the tasks created by Shot when the plugin is configured. This major release also simplifies the configuration of this gradle plugin so there is no need to specify the app id and the testing target to use. In case of any doubt review the project READEM.md file or feel free to ask the contributors anything.
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.
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R:
- `@dependabot rebase` will rebase this PR
- `@dependabot recreate` will recreate this PR, overwriting any edits that have been made to it
- `@dependabot merge` will merge this PR after your CI passes on it
- `@dependabot squash and merge` will squash and merge this PR after your CI passes on it
- `@dependabot cancel merge` will cancel a previously requested merge and block automerging
- `@dependabot reopen` will reopen this PR if it is closed
- `@dependabot close` will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ually
- `@dependabot ignore this major version` will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self)
- `@dependabot ignore this minor version` will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self)
- `@dependabot ignore this dependency` will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)
- `@dependabot use these labels` will set the current labels as the default for future PRs for this repo and language
- `@dependabot use these reviewers` will set the current reviewers as the default for future PRs for this repo and language
- `@dependabot use these assignees` will set the current assignees as the default for future PRs for this repo and language
- `@dependabot use this milestone` will set the current milestone as the default for future PRs for this repo and language
- `@dependabot badge me` will comment on this PR with code to add a "Dependabot enabled" badge to your readme
Additionally, you can set the following in your Dependabot [dashboard](https://app.dependabot.com):
- Update frequency (including time of day and day of week)
- Pull request limits (per update run and/or open at any time)
- Automerge options (never/patch/minor, and dev/runtime dependencies)
- Out-of-range updates (receive only lockfile updates, if desired)
- Security updates (receive only security updates, if desired)
Bumps shot from 2.2.0 to 5.5.0.
Release notes
Sourced from shot's releases.
Commits
e547537
Prepare release 5.5.0c749c3b
Compose alpha 8 support (#178)7a8a9f5
Add parameter "onlyFailing", which will prevent output of successful tests (#...94c6bf9
Prepare next development iteration1ede14d
Prepare release 5.4.08cb8df2
Update all the tooling to the latest compose release (#173)e7aa656
Shot Working on API 29+ in some cases (#168)e5ecd2a
Comopse application id using variant API and not flavor API (#170)7f6f0fe
Implement public API bitmap support (#169)e36c6a0
Prepare next development iterationDepend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ting
@dependabot rebase
.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R: - `@dependabot rebase` will rebase this PR - `@dependabot recreate` will recreate this PR, overwriting any edits that have been made to it - `@dependabot merge` will merge this PR after your CI passes on it - `@dependabot squash and merge` will squash and merge this PR after your CI passes on it - `@dependabot cancel merge` will cancel a previously requested merge and block automerging - `@dependabot reopen` will reopen this PR if it is closed - `@dependabot close` will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ually - `@dependabot ignore this major version` will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self) - `@dependabot ignore this minor version` will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self) - `@dependabot ignore this dependency` will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self) - `@dependabot use these labels` will set the current labels as the default for future PRs for this repo and language - `@dependabot use these reviewers` will set the current reviewers as the default for future PRs for this repo and language - `@dependabot use these assignees` will set the current assignees as the default for future PRs for this repo and language - `@dependabot use this milestone` will set the current milestone as the default for future PRs for this repo and language - `@dependabot badge me` will comment on this PR with code to add a "Dependabot enabled" badge to your readme Additionally, you can set the following in your Dependabot [dashboard](https://app.dependabot.com): - Update frequency (including time of day and day of week) - Pull request limits (per update run and/or open at any time) - Automerge options (never/patch/minor, and dev/runtime dependencies) - Out-of-range updates (receive only lockfile updates, if desired) - Security updates (receive only security updates, if desired)